OLP_057 Tìm dãy con ngắn nhất có tổng lớn hơn hoặc bằng k

Xem dạng PDF

Gửi bài giải

Điểm: 10,00 (OI)
Giới hạn thời gian: 1.0s
Giới hạn bộ nhớ: 501M
Input: stdin
Output: stdout

Dạng bài

OLP_057 Tìm dãy con ngắn nhất có tổng lớn hơn hoặc bằng k

Cho dãy a gồm n số nguyên dương và số nguyên k. Hãy cho biết độ dài mảng con ngắn nhất có tổng lớn hơn hoặc bằng k là bao nhiêu. Nếu không tồn tại mảng con như vậy thì ghi kết quả là 0.

Dữ liệu vào gồm hai dòng

  • Dòng đầu chứa hai số nguyên n và k

  • Dòng thứ hai chứa n số nguyên a[i]

Dữ liệu ra:

Gồm 1 số nguyên duy nhất, tương ứng với kết quả tính toán.

Ví dụ:

INPUT

6 7

2 3 1 2 4 3

OUTPUT

2

INPUT

2 100

10 10

OUTPUT

0

INPUT

9 5

1 1 1 1 1 1 1 2 1

OUTPUT

4


Bình luận

Hãy đọc nội quy trước khi bình luận.


Không có bình luận tại thời điểm này.